Made from Walnut and Oak. Original Design by Paula
Playing on the computer one day and this is what I came up with! I love this clock more than anything I’ve ever made :) I had to use the table saw again for it. This one came out better than the Mini Grandfather clock. The cuts were more even and didn’t have to sand as much. Has a mini pendulum and 3 1/2” insert. I wanted to put a chime in it, but I made it too short for the pendulum :) Took it to my county fair and got 1st place!
